Transaction d641831158a80a6b1ea9cf2cefaa18f05a28999299c78028e0aac8b0e2bf3022
1 Input
1 Output
-
d641831158a80a6b1ea9cf2cefaa18f05a28999299c78028e0aac8b0e2bf3022:0
- value
- 158448540
- script pubkey
- OP_0 OP_PUSHBYTES_20 a67707425792cf8707fb26fe1966148684f61a80
- address
- bc1q5emswsjhjt8cwplmymlpjes5s6z0vx5q99x27q